CFILES - Pengurus Fail Terminal Cepat dengan VIM Keybindings

CFILES - Pengurus Fail Terminal Cepat dengan VIM Keybindings

cfiles adalah pengurus fail terminal yang ringan, cepat dan minimum yang ditulis dalam C menggunakan ncurses Perpustakaan. Ia dilengkapi dengan VIM seperti keybindings dan bergantung kepada beberapa alat/utiliti Unix/Linux yang lain.

CFILES - Pengurus Fail Terminal Linux

Kebergantungan

  1. CP dan MV
  2. FZF - untuk mencari
  3. w3mimgdisplay - untuk pratonton imej
  4. XDG -OPEN - Untuk program pembukaan
  5. Vim - untuk menamakan semula, menamakan semula dan mengedit papan klip
  6. MediaInfo - Untuk memaparkan maklumat media dan saiz fail
  7. sed - untuk mengeluarkan pilihan tertentu
  8. ATOOL - Untuk pratonton arkib

Dalam artikel ini, kami akan menunjukkan cara memasang dan menggunakan cfiles Pengurus Fail Terminal di Linux.

Cara memasang dan menggunakan cfiles di linux

Untuk memasang cfiles Pada sistem Linux anda, pertama anda perlu memasang alat pembangunan seperti yang ditunjukkan.

# apt-get pemasangan binaan-essensial [pada debian/ubuntu] # yum GroupInstall 'Alat Pembangunan' [ON Centos/RHEL 7/6] # DNF GroupInstall 'Alat Pembangunan' [Pada Fedora 22+ versi] 

Setelah dipasang, sekarang anda boleh mengklon cfiles sumber dari repositori github menggunakan arahan git seperti yang ditunjukkan.

$ git clone https: // github.com/mananapr/cfiles.git 

Seterusnya, masuk ke repositori tempatan menggunakan arahan CD dan jalankan arahan berikut untuk menyusunnya.

$ cd cfiles $ gcc cf.c -lncurses -o cf 

Seterusnya, pasangkan yang boleh dilaksanakan dengan menyalin atau memindahkannya ke direktori yang ada di dalam anda $ Jalan, seperti berikut:

$ echo $ path $ cp cf/home/aaronkilik/bin/ 
Pasang Pengurus Fail CFILES

Sebaik sahaja anda memasangnya, lancarkannya seperti yang ditunjukkan.

$ cf 
Buka Pengurus Fail Terminal CFILES

Keybindings

Anda boleh menggunakan kekunci berikut.

  • H J K L - Kekunci navigasi
  • G - Pergi ke End
  • g - Pergi ke atas
  • H - Pergi ke bahagian atas paparan semasa
  • M - Pergi ke tengah pandangan semasa
  • L - Pergi ke bahagian bawah paparan semasa
  • f - Cari menggunakan FZF
  • F - Cari menggunakan FZF dalam direktori sekarang
  • S - Buka shell dalam direktori sekarang
  • ruang - Tambahkan/Buang ke/dari Senarai Pemilihan
  • tab - Lihat senarai pemilihan
  • e - EDIT SENARAI PILIHAN
  • u - Senarai pemilihan kosong
  • y - Salin fail dari senarai pemilihan
  • v - Pindahkan fail dari senarai pemilihan
  • a - Namakan semula fail dalam senarai pemilihan
  • DD - Pindahkan fail dari senarai pemilihan ke sampah
  • DD - Keluarkan fail yang dipilih
  • i - Lihat MediaInfo dan Maklumat Umum
  • . - Togol fail tersembunyi
  • ' - Lihat/Penanda buku Goto
  • m - Tambah penanda buku
  • p - Jalankan skrip luaran
  • r - Tambah nilai
  • q - Berhenti

Untuk pilihan maklumat lanjut dan penggunaan, lihat CFILES GitHub Repository: https: // github.com/mananapr/cfiles

Cfiles adalah pengurus fail ncurses ringan, cepat dan minimum yang ditulis di C dengan vim seperti keybindings. Ini adalah kerja yang sedang berjalan dengan banyak ciri yang akan datang. Kongsi pendapat anda mengenai CFILES, dengan kami melalui borang maklum balas di bawah.